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
When it pertains to mobility scooters, there are generally 3 primary types to think about:
Travel Scooters
Description: Compact and lightweight, travel scooters are created for easy disassembly, making them ideal for transport in a cars and truck trunk or on mass transit.Use Cases: Suitable for people who need a mobility aid for periodic outings, such as shopping trips or check outs to loved ones.Pros: Portable, easy to shop, and often included carry bags for specific elements.Cons: Limited seating and storage alternatives, might not be as comfortable for longer trips.
3-Wheel Scooters
Description: Characterized by their three-wheel style, these scooters are more maneuverable and have a smaller turning radius compared to four-wheel models.Use Cases: Best for indoor use and navigating tight areas, but can likewise handle outdoor environments with smooth surfaces.Pros: Easier to maneuver, more stable on straight paths, and typically lighter in weight.Cons: Less steady on rough terrain, might not be as ideal for long-distance travel.
4-Wheel Scooters

When selecting a mobility scooter, it's essential to think about a number of crucial features that line up with your particular needs:
Weight Capacity
Description: The maximum weight the scooter can securely bring.Recommendation: Ensure the scooter's weight capacity is at least 10-15% greater than your body weight to enable for additional comfort and security.
Battery Life and Range
Description: The duration the battery can power the scooter before needing a recharge and the range it can take a trip on a full charge.Recommendation: If you plan to utilize the scooter for fars away or extended periods, look for designs with a battery life of a minimum of 15-20 miles.
Speed
Description: The optimum speed at which the scooter can take a trip.Suggestion: For safety and compliance with local policies, an optimal speed of 4-8 miles per hour is usually enough.
Turning Radius
Description: The minimum space needed for the scooter to make a complete turn.Suggestion: A smaller sized turning radius is helpful for steering in tight areas, such as homes and stores.
Seating and Comfort
Description: The quality and adjustability of the seat, consisting of alternatives for back support and cushioning.Suggestion: Choose a scooter with a comfy and adjustable seat to ensure you can ride for prolonged periods without pain.
Storage and Transport
Description: The presence of storage compartments and the ease of disassembly for transportation.Recommendation: If you need to carry the scooter often, try to find designs that are light-weight and simple to dismantle.
Safety Features
Description: Features that improve safety, such as anti-tip wheels, braking systems, and lighting.Suggestion: Prioritize scooters with reliable braking systems, great exposure, and anti-tip wheels to minimize the threat of mishaps.
Control and Ease of Use

Q: What is the average life expectancy of a mobility scooter?
A: The average lifespan of a mobility scooter can range from 3 to 10 years, depending upon usage, upkeep, and the quality of the scooter. Regular maintenance and correct care can substantially extend the life of your scooter.
Q: Can mobility scooters for sale near me be used indoors?
A: Yes, lots of mobility scooters, specifically 3-wheel models, are designed for indoor use. They are compact and have a small turning radius, making them easy to navigate in tight areas.
Q: Are mobility scooters covered by insurance coverage?
A: Some insurance policies, consisting of Medicare, may cover the expense of a mobility scooter if it is considered medically required. It's crucial to consult your insurance provider to understand what is covered and any associated requirements.
Q: How do I preserve my mobility scooter?
A: Regular maintenance includes:Battery Maintenance: Check and clean the battery terminals, and ensure the battery is fully charged.Tire Care: Keep tires pumped up to the suggested pressure and look for any signs of wear.Cleaning up: Wipe down the scooter regularly to prevent dirt and grime accumulation.Lubrication: Lubricate moving parts as recommended by the maker.Examination: Regularly inspect the scooter for any loose bolts, used parts, or other problems that might impact efficiency.

Q: How do I charge my mobility scooter?
A: Most mobility scooters include a battery charger that can be plugged into a standard household outlet. The charging process typically takes several hours, and it's important to follow the maker's directions to prevent overcharging or harming the battery.
Q: Can I take a trip with my mobility scooter on a plane?
A: Yes, numerous airline companies allow mobility scooters as checked baggage. It's essential to call the airline company beforehand to notify them of your travel plans and to follow their particular requirements for transporting buy mobility scooter devices.
